Daisy

Our School Mascot

Meet Daisy our school dog who comes to school daily. She is based in the office with Colette, who brings Daisy in to us every day, but will often be seen on a lead with the children out on the track. She also goes for walks with pupils. It has been proven that working and playing with a dog improves childrens' social skill and self-esteem. Many studies have been undertaken that give credit to the benefits of dogs in the school. There is no better place to educate our children on how to treat animals that that of the school environment. If children are wary of dogs, they can be supported in approaching and handling Daisy and gain confidence in managing their fears through the presence of a specially trained dog in school.
